![]() ![]() So we need to modify the home directory of the FTP user. Usually, the home directory for the “proftpd” user will be set to the default home directory, which may not be useful. We begin by creating the FTP user by the following command, useradd usernameĪfter that, we create a password for this user. The Proftpd user creation involves a series of steps. Now, let’s see how our Support Engineers help the customer in creating ProFTPD users. This requires adding FTP users.Īt Bobcares, where we have more than a decade of expertise in managing servers, we see many customers requesting to create users in ProFTPD. However, for the user to upload or download files via FTP, there has to be a specific user associated with each folder. The installation of Proftp service is rather simple when using package managers like yum, apt-get, etc. This can simplify the task of uploading and downloading files by remote users like the developers of the website etc.īy default, the configuration file of ProFTPD is : /etc/nf Today, let’s get into the details on how our Support Engineers help the customers to create the ProFTPD user.Ĭreating a user in ProFTPD is a simple task. It supports TLS (SSL) for securing connections.īy creating a user in Proftpd, it’s an easy task to upload or download files to the required folder.Īt Bobcares, we often get requests from our customers for creating the ProFTPD user as part of our Server Management Services. What Next? In the next tutorial we are going to learn how to configure vsftpd to work with passive mode in Ubuntu Linux.ProFTPD is an opensource software for uploading files to a server. The chroot_local_user=YES directive restricts users to their home directory and preventing them from accessing anything else outside of the home directory. First We disable anonymous FTP access to the server, next we allowed local users to log in and enabled write access. Under the Vsftpd configuration, we have modified a couple of settings. ![]() We used vsftpd, which is the default FTP package in Ubuntu Linux. In this tutorial we learned how to install and configure an FTP server on Ubuntu 18.04. sudo adduser -home /var/www/ ftpuser1 How it works… For example, following command will create a new user called ftpuser1 under the /var/www/ directory. When create an FTP user, make sure that the user's home directory is the location that you want access through the FTP. Note that you need to add firewall rule to open port 21 if you have enabled Ubuntu Firewall: sudo ufw allow 21/tcp Now you can use any FTP client to connect to your Ubuntu FTP server. To view the FTP server status, Run: sudo systemctl status vsftpd Next, Restart the vsftpd service to apply changes: sudo systemctl restart vsftpd Open the configuration file and configure following directives as follows (uncomment the directives if it is commented ). The default configuration file for the FTP server located at /etc/nf. We need to start by installing the vsftpd package: sudo apt-get update There are a couple of FTP server solutions available for Ubuntu, one we are going to use is VSFTPD which stands for very secure FTP daemon. There are lots of different ways to transfer files between server and client, but the most popular method is FTP which stands for File Transfer Protocol. We don't need to FTP to run a web server, but we need a way to transfer resources to the server. This tutorial explains how to install FTP Server on Ubuntu 18.04 using vsftpd. ![]() In the previous tutorial we learned how to setup LAMP stack on Ubuntu 18.04. How to Install vsftpd FTP Server in Ubuntu 18.04 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|